Flue Repair work

The chimney flue is the internal shaft that vents smoke as well as gases which are created by burning a fire in the fire place. Damage to the flue, cracks between the bricks, and weakening mortar take place after years of use. In cases of light to moderate damage, it's possible to take care of the loosened mortar and fractures. Chimney Liner

Adding a chimney liner or relining your chimney can help shield your flue from damages and protect against fires. The 3 primary kinds of liners are metal, clay, and cast-in-place liners.

Metal Liners

Metal liners are a recently favored sort of chimney liner for upgrades and also repairs. They are usually produced from stainless steel, although they can occasionally be made from aluminum as well. Metal liners are are very versatile, offered in rigid or flexible models, and most any house can accommodate them.

Clay Liners

Clay tile liners are one of the most common kind of chimney liner. Most older houses have clay liners. They are rather economical, yet call for regular upkeep to ensure that flue tiles do not crack, split, or break.

Cast-in-place Liners

Cast in place liners are a light product similar to cement that is installed inside the chimney for a seamless flue. These kinds of liners have a tendency to be hard to. install and costly. In time, they can begin to develop cracks and need relining.

Chimney Crown

The chimney crown is really vital. It works as a protective concrete umbrella or roof for your entire chimney. This secures your flue as well as chimney from rainfall and various other elements.

When the chimney crown gets cracks or ends up being damaged whatsoever, it permits rain water seep through the chimney and expand and contract. This can cause serious damages to the whole chimney if not repaired. When discovered early, standard repair work can be made to prevent issues from taking place.

Chimney Crown Sealing

If cracking in the chimney crown is minor, the fractures can be filled with patch and a water-proof sealer can be used on top. This will securely keep water from getting in.

Chimney Crown Repair Work and Rebuilding

In situations where there is much more extensive damage to the crown, it may be necessary to rebuild it. If the chimney is still in good condition, then it's possible to rebuild only the crown. Chimney Cap

A chimney cap safeguards your home in numerous ways. It keeps rainfall, snow, and, dirt and animals out of your fire place and prevents hot sparks and also embers from flying out and into your roofing. You must never run your fireplace or wood burning stove without a chimney cap.

Chimney Damper Repair

Lots of people confuse the chimney damper with the flue. The flue is the inside of the chimney that smoke travels through. The damper is the component of the chimney that shuts off air circulation to the outside. When a damper comes to be old, it needs repair. Typically repairing or replacing the existing old metal damper can be expensive.

It's better to install a top sealing damper. They are more economical, as well as every reliable. A top sealing damper will keep cold drafts as well as undesirable weather outside. A considerable amount of air flow can leak in through the chimney from the outside, making your house really feel colder in the wintertime. This can quickly add up to hundreds of dollars each year in extra home heating costs.

Firebox Repair

The firebox is the area inside the fire place where the fire burns. This portion of of the fireplace can often require repairs. Firebox tuckpointing is a process that eliminates old mortar joints. The surface between the joints is cleaned, and afterwards the old joints are filled with new cement. Broken or loose bricks can additionally be fixed.

Refractory Panel Repair.

Prefabricated fire places contain refractory panels. These panels are fixed by cutting and sizing replacement panels, fitting them together and mounting them.
